In this role, you will:

  • Review and validate organic (volatiles, semi-volatiles, pesticides, PCBs) and dioxin/PCB congener data using USEPA National Functional Guidelines (NFGs) and Regional SOPs
  • Review and validate ICP/AES and ICP/MS metals data per NFGs
  • May require a familiarity with various other organic, inorganic and high-resolution mass spectrometry (HRMS) methods
  • Prepare detailed, professional reports on findings
  • Manage electronic data across platforms
  • Monitor workflow, backlogs, and performance metrics
  • Conduct SOP reviews as needed
  • Trend and monitor key performance metrics.
  • Technical support in development, review, and/or revision of QA-related documents which may include:
    • statements of work, scopes of work, reporting procedures, functional guidelines, data validation manuals, and other data review guidance for various analytical procedures, technical papers/documents prepared for publication, etc.
  • Additional QA Support:
    • Maintenance of laboratory-related documents including support to review, track, and maintain laboratory-related documents
  • Quality Assurance Program:
    • Implementation of a QA Program including QMP, QAPPs, and related procedural SOPs
    • Generation and maintenance of documentation to keep current with program changes and to maintain efficiency.

 

 

Qualifications

To be successful in this role, you will have: 

  • BS/BA in Chemistry or related field from an accredited university
  • 8+ years in an environmental laboratory and/or using EPA methods. (6 years with an MS, 4 years with a Ph.D)

  • Experience managing analytical or data validation chemists or quality assurance personnel
  • Expertise in Organic and Inorganic prep, analyses, and data review
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office 365
  • Strong analytical, communication, and leadership skills
  • Must be able to work on-site at the Chicago, IL, Laboratory Monday through Friday. This position does not offer any Hybrids work schedules at this time
  • Ability to obtain EPA Public Trust

Physical Requirements:

  • Must be able to work evenings and/or weekends if required
  • Must be able to work standing for long periods
  • Must be able to work inside a chemical laboratory and handle chemicals
  • Must be able to wear all PPE (personal protective equipment) if necessary

Additional desired experience and skills:

  • OSHA HAZWOPER 40-Hour certification
  • 2+ years as an organic and/or inorganic chemist or lab technician
  • First Aid/CPR/AED certification
